Studying Online at Highlands College of Montana Tech
Distance learning is available at Highlands College of Montana Tech. Among 727 students, 120 (17%) were enrolled entirely in distance education and 184 (25%) took at least some classes online.

Best-Paid Careers for Automotive Mechanics Technology Graduates
Those who complete Automotive Mechanics Technology program at Highlands College of Montana Tech work across a variety of fields. The table below ranks the top-paying careers for Automotive Mechanics Technology majors, ordered by median annual salary:
| Occupation | Nationwide Median Wage |
|---|---|
| Electrical and Electronics Installers and Repairers, Transportation Equipment | $63,098 |
| Electronic Equipment Installers and Repairers, Motor Vehicles | $61,541 |
| Automotive Service Technicians and Mechanics | $40,917 |
